今天在寫測試jdbc程式碼的時候發現數據一直刪不掉資料,發現後,蠢哭自己了
剛剛學習了jdbc,想自己寫一下,鞏固一下知識,插入了一些資料後,想刪除一些資料測試一下,試了很多下都沒刪掉,後來看了一下網上別人寫的程式碼,發現sql語句後面沒有加分號,String sql="delete from tb_student where id=12";簡直了,然後興沖沖的去執行程式碼,結果反倒沒刪除還增加了一些相同的資料,最後發現我修改後一直沒儲存,然後執行的一直是上一次儲存的程式碼!表示蠢哭了!
總結一下,提醒自己:
1.sql語句最後的分號不能掉;
2.每次寫完sql語句後一定要儲存在執行,否則執行的是上一次儲存的程式碼!
相關推薦
今天在寫測試jdbc程式碼的時候發現數據一直刪不掉資料,發現後,蠢哭自己了
剛剛學習了jdbc,想自己寫一下,鞏固一下知識,插入了一些資料後,想刪除一些資料測試一下,試了很多下都沒刪掉,後來看了一下網上別人寫的程式碼,發現sql語句後面沒有加分號,String sql="delete from tb_student where id=12";簡直了,然後興沖沖的去執行程式碼
sql server開啟電腦後發現數據庫找不到了
先看這張圖片看一下你下邊的這個服務是否啟動,開啟配置管理器檢視,我的原因是因為下邊的服務沒有啟動啟動後重新進行sql server會發現資料庫可以找到,如果此服務開啟失敗可先把上邊的服務關掉開開這個
Advanced Installer 中測試數據庫連接提示“未發現數據源名稱並且未指定默認驅動程序”的解決辦法
ade drivers lin str 字符串 i++ 要求 ide 下載 原文:Advanced Installer 中測試數據庫連接提示“未發現數據源名稱並且未指定默認驅動程序”的解決辦法 最近需要制作一個安裝包,安裝包的要求如下: 1、用戶手工填
Mysql學習之十二:JDBC連接數據庫之DriverManager方法
url state 種類 delet rom 條件 管理系 ont into JDBC連接數據庫 ?創建一個以JDBC連接數據庫的程序,包括7個步驟: 1、載入JDBC驅動程序: 在連接數據庫之前。首先要載入想要連接的數據庫的驅動到JVM
mysql,oracle,sqlserver使用jdbc連接數據庫總結
man 今天 oracl eat stat cti mic mysq forname jdbc連接數據是javaweb開發的一個重點,今天特此來總結一下,加深記憶。 jdbc連接數據庫一共分為三步: 1:加載驅動 需要去下載各自的驅動jar包,可以去網上搜索一下。
NFC技術:讀寫非NDEF格式的數據
ltr ext final indexof read gin nds edi exce 1 //向nfc標簽讀寫MifareUltraligh格式的數據 2 public class MainActivity extends Activity { 3
JDBC—簡單的數據交互
statement nec port page 需要 jdb src http 添加 東西傳值、交互 ps:裏面的時間為手動添加。如果需要更改為系統日期,那就把裏面 加了 // 的語句去掉 ,然後再加 包驅動。 新建一個1.jsp 用來當
JDBC的流數據
employee example 存儲 while integer update ins state into 以下內容引用自http://wiki.jikexueyuan.com/project/jdbc/streaming-data.html: PreparedSta
Java Dao模式通過JDBC連接數據庫的操作
gte geos lfa dao模式 inb aov jdbc連接 you 5% %5B%E7%B3%BB%E7%BB%9F%E5%BC%80%E5%8F%91%5D%20%E5%9F%BA%E4%BA%8EAnsible%E7%9A%84%E4%BA%A7%E5%93%8
關於spring jdbc 查詢mysql數據庫時,數據集字段名有別名返回的不是別名而是原始字段名
spring jdbc mysql 別名select語句字段含有別名eg:select xm fullname from t_user;JdbcTemplate查詢返回的結果集 xm‘張三‘‘xxx‘‘xxxx‘期待結果是:fullname‘張三‘‘xxx‘‘xxx‘解決辦法;在數據庫鏈接url後面跟上?us
[navicat premium] [IM002] [Microsoft][ODBC 驅動程序管理器] 未發現數據源名稱並且未指定默認驅動程序
bsp 數據源 style 管理 back sqlserve x64 soft 程序管理 navicat premium 鏈接sqlserver [IM002] [Microsoft][ODBC 驅動程序管理器] 未發現數據源名稱並且未指定默認驅動程序 安裝navi
MFC基於對話框 手寫數字識別 SVM+MNIST數據集
識別數字 做了 XML svm 簡單實用 清空 朋友 detail data 完整項目下載地址: http://download.csdn.net/detail/hi_dahaihai/9892004 本項目即拿MFC做了一個畫板,畫一個數字後可自行識別數字。此外還 有保存
java.sql.SQLException: [Microsoft][ODBC 驅動程序管理器] 未發現數據源名稱而且未指定默認驅動程序解決方法
成功 access exception div 數據庫 java 配置 題解 調用 開發程序須要登錄功能 。就不想用大數據庫。直接用java連接access。 在自己機器上一切正常, url直連 和配置數據源都沒有問題。 公布到windows serve
JDBC中向數據庫錄入漢字產生亂碼的解決辦法
方法 char jdb host 解決 sql 不能 enc color 在近期的課程設計中遇到在eclipse中向數據庫中錄入數據,產生的漢字亂碼現象,在這裏提供一條解決的方法: 只需連接地址URL中數據庫名後面添加“?characterEncoding=utf-8”即可
【學習筆記】2017年7月18日MySQL測試:模擬QQ數據庫
關系 ref sts one database 等級 weight insert phone 模擬測試: QQ數據庫管理 一、創建數據庫並添加關系和測試數據 1 ##創建QQ數據庫,完成簡單的測試 2 3 #創建數據庫 4 DROP DATABASE IF EX
JDBC(連接數據庫的四個主要步驟)
ring 數據庫 del ktr java虛擬機 獲取數據 管理系統 編號 行動 JDBC連接數據庫 ?創建一個以JDBC連接數據庫的程序,包含7個步驟: 1、加載JDBC驅動程序: 在連接數據庫之前,首先要加載想要連接的數據庫的驅動到JVM(Java虛擬機), 這通過j
Java開發中JDBC連接數據庫代碼和步驟
found 獲得 java虛擬機 ace 失敗 user lang username host JDBC連接數據庫:創建一個以JDBC連接數據庫的程序,包含7個步驟: 1、加載JDBC驅動程序: 在連接數據庫之前,首先要加載想要連接的數據庫的驅動到JVM(Ja
JDBC連接數據庫
get stack 用戶名 png jdb int ges 是否為空 註冊 JDBC連接數據庫一般分為3個步驟: (1)註冊數據庫驅動 (2)創建數據庫連接URL (3)獲取Connection連接對象 這三個步驟,具體代碼實現如下: 1 try{ 2
使用JDBC連接數據庫詳解
found 註冊 加載驅動 創建數據庫 delete ole red dsta 庫存 JDBC連接數據庫詳細流程 ?創建一個以JDBC連接數據庫的程序,包含7個步驟: 1、加載JDBC驅動程序: 在連接數據庫之前,首先要加載想要連接的數據庫的驅
JDBC鏈接數據庫
jdbc c3p0 外部文件 package util;import java.sql.Connection;import java.sql.ResultSet;import java.sql.SQLException;import java.sql.Statement;import javax.